首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在给定的秒数内创建Refesh ajax代码

在给定的秒数内创建Refresh Ajax代码,可以使用JavaScript编写以下代码:

代码语言:javascript
复制
// 创建一个函数,用于发送Ajax请求并刷新页面内容
function refreshContent(seconds) {
  // 创建XMLHttpRequest对象
  var xhr = new XMLHttpRequest();
  
  // 设置请求的URL
  var url = "refresh.php"; // 替换为实际的后端处理脚本URL
  
  // 发送GET请求
  xhr.open("GET", url, true);
  
  // 定义请求完成后的回调函数
  xhr.onreadystatechange = function() {
    if (xhr.readyState === XMLHttpRequest.DONE) {
      if (xhr.status === 200) {
        // 请求成功,刷新页面内容
        document.getElementById("content").innerHTML = xhr.responseText;
      } else {
        // 请求失败,显示错误信息
        console.error("请求失败:" + xhr.status);
      }
    }
  };
  
  // 发送请求
  xhr.send();
  
  // 设置定时器,在给定的秒数后再次调用该函数
  setTimeout(function() {
    refreshContent(seconds);
  }, seconds * 1000);
}

// 调用函数,传入刷新间隔时间(秒)
refreshContent(5);

上述代码使用XMLHttpRequest对象发送GET请求,获取服务器返回的内容,并将其更新到页面中指定的元素(例如id为"content"的元素)。然后使用setTimeout函数设置定时器,在给定的秒数后再次调用该函数,实现定时刷新页面内容的效果。

请注意,代码中的URL需要替换为实际的后端处理脚本的URL。此外,还需要在页面中添加一个元素,用于显示刷新后的内容,例如:

代码语言:html
复制
<div id="content"></div>

这样,每隔给定的秒数,页面就会自动发送Ajax请求并刷新内容。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

单路径NAS: 四小时内设计出给定硬件最有效

).为了缓解这个问题,作者提出了Single-Path NAS,一个硬件有效新颖可微分NAS方法,四小时搜索出效率最高网络结构....: ImageNet上达到了74.96%top-1分类准确率,同时Pixel 1手机上延迟是79ms,达到了state-of-the-art结果; NAS efficiency: 搜索消耗仅仅需要...一个最直观限制就是: 搜索过程中随着每层layer候选操作数目的线性增加,可训练参数数量也需要维持和更新,这样就引起显存爆炸问题.目前解决方案比如在proxy数据集上搜索, 或者搜索过程中只更新...硬件特定可微分运行损失 2.4 对于现在网络不同硬件设备上延时,可以通过训练过程中加入一项延时正则,来使用梯度下降一起联合优化....其中,CE表示交叉熵损失,R表示特定硬件平台上NAS搜索出模型运行时间(ms),lamda为平衡两个loss系数. 3.实验部分 实验Google Pixel 1手机上作为目标平台,使用Tensorflow

34730

2023-07-11:给定正整数 n, 返回 范围具有 至少 1 位 重复数字正整数个数。 输入:n =

2023-07-11:给定正整数 n, 返回 [1, n] 范围具有 至少 1 位 重复数字正整数个数。 输入:n = 100。 输出:10。...答案2023-07-11: 函数主要思路如下: 1.若n小于等于10,则直接返回0,因为[1, 10]范围不存在重复数字情况。 2.计算n位数和偏移量。...该代码给定正整数n范围采用了一种比较高效算法,通过一系列位运算和迭代计算,找出了每个位数下非重复数字个数,然后根据n位数和偏移量来计算在该位数下包含至少1位重复数字正整数个数,并将它们相加得出最终结果...该代码时间复杂度为O(log10(n) * 2 ^ 10),其中n是输入正整数。...该代码空间复杂度为O(1),因为它只使用了常量级额外空间来保存一些临时变量,不随输入规模增长而增加。

20720

第10步《前端篇》第3章完成交互功能第7课

JS 有两个定时器方法 setInterval 和 setTimeout,其中setInterval 以指定毫秒数为间隔,不停地执行回调函数;setTimeout 暂停指定毫秒数后,执行回调函数,且仅执行一次...JS 是单线程,同一时间只能执行一个任务,同步任务主线程中会依次执行。主线程上发起异步操作,会交给另外一个看不见异步线程执行和管理,不会阻塞主线程执行。...当主线程空闲时候(例如每个帧渲染周期空隙),它会去异步线程那里询问,有没有可被执行异步代码。...如果某个异步操作(例如 Ajax 网络请求回调函数,或者某个定时器回调函数)可以执行了,便会被放到主线程队列中排队执行。 定时器是一种异步任务。... Canvas API中,clearRect 方法可以清空画布上给定矩形区域像素。

52020

jQuery学习笔记

-- speed:规定了淡入淡出延迟时间可取(slow/fast/毫秒数;即:缓慢、快速、延迟) callback:完成执行后调用函数名称 --> fadeTo():允许渐变为给定不透明度...-- speed:规定了淡入淡出延迟时间可取(slow/fast/毫秒数;即:缓慢、快速、延迟) opacity:设置给定不透明度(0~1) callback:完成执行后调用函数名称...,指定索引) filter()返回可匹配所有元素 not() 返回不匹配所有元素 jQuery AJAX AJAX AJAX = 异步JavaScript + XML 不重载网页情况下...,后台加载数据并显示页面上 AJAX菜鸟教程 jQuery ajax()方法 AJAX load() load() 从服务器加载数据,并返回数据 常常利用:调用一个重复代码块,例如网页导航...、版本块等…… 由此可以大大减少代码编写工作,模块化团队开发应该常用 语法 $().load(URL,data,callback); <!

7.4K30

第86节:Java中JQuery基础

jquery是一种快速,小巧,功能丰富JavaScript库,可以让html文档遍历和操作,事件处理,动画和ajax更加容易使用一种api,可以多种浏览器中工作。...封装了JavaScript常用功能代码,提供了一种简便JavaScript设计模式,优化了HTML文档操作,事件处理,动画设计和ajax交互。...("slow","normal",or"fase")或表示动画时长秒数值,fn: 动画完成执行函数,每个元素执行一次 // 显示段落 html代码: <p style="display: none...Asynchronous JavaScript and XML 一种快速<em>创建</em>动态网页<em>的</em>技术 <em>AJAX</em> 和 jQuery-HTTP Get 和 HTTP Post 语法如下 $(selector).load...(url,data,callback) // $.<em>ajax</em>(options) 是低层级 <em>AJAX</em> 函数<em>的</em>语法 url 被加载<em>的</em>数据<em>的</em> URL data 发送到服务器<em>的</em>数据 callback 被加载时,所执行<em>的</em>函数

2.9K30

实战|仅用18行JavaScript构建一个倒数计时器

6.页面上显示时钟,并在时钟为零时停止时钟 现在我们有了一个可以吐出剩余天数、小时、分钟和秒数函数,我们就可以建立我们时钟了。...如上所述,它可以包含时间和时区,但我在这里使用了普通日期,以保持代码可读性。 最后,当用户加载页面时,我们需要检查是否指定时间范围。...如果你愿意,你可以缩短代码。为了便于阅读,我把我代码写得很啰嗦。 8.2 从用户到达起将计时器设置为 10 分钟 用户到达或开始特定任务后,有必要在给定时间内设置倒计时。...大多数情况下,这并不重要,但在一些超级敏感情况下,就需要从服务器上获取时间。可以使用一些 Node.js 或 Ajax 来完成,这两者都超出了本教程范围。...从服务器获取时间后,我们可以使用本教程中相同技术来使用它。 10.总结 完成本文中示例之后,你现在知道了如何使用几行简单 JavaScript 代码创建自己倒计时计时器!

4.1K41

js异步5种样式

js异步5种样式 1.定时器 2.AJAX 3.Promise 4.Generator 5.asyns和await 1.定时器 setTimeout() : 延时器 可以传入三个分别是 1)code...要调用函数后要执行 JavaScript 代码串。 2)millisec:必需。执行代码前需等待秒数。 3)lang:可选。...要调用函数后要执行 JavaScript 代码串。 2)millisec:必需。执行代码前需等待秒数。 3)lang:可选。...AJAX 全称:Async JavaScript AND XML 原生js分为四个步骤(以get请求为例): 1)创建AJAX 2)建立连接 3)发送数据 4)监听状态,处理结果 3.Promise...1)代码样式: 2)next();方法 要使用Genterator方法必须使用next();进行运行,每一次使用next();就会返回一个value和done值,value表示传入值,当完成时value

4.7K10

深入浅出 RxJS 之 创建数据流

# 创建类操作符 功能需求 适用操作符 直接操作观察者 create 根据有限数据产生同步数据流 of 产生一个数值范围数据 range 以循环方式产生数据 generate 重复产生数据流中数据...很多场景下,开发者自己用构造函数创造 Observable 对象可能需要写很多代码,使用 RxJS 提供创建类操作符可能只需要一行就能搞定。...timer 第一个参数可以是一个数值,也可以是一个 Date 类型对象。如果第一个参数是数值,代表毫秒数,产生 Observable 对象指定毫秒之后会吐出一个数据 0 ,然后立刻完结。...# defer 数据源头 Observable 需要占用资源,像 fromEvent 和 ajax 这样操作符,还需要外部资源,所以 RxJS 中,有时候创建一个 Observable 代价不小...,所以,希望能够尽量延迟对应 Observable 创建,但是从方便代码角度,又希望有一个 Observable 预先存在,这样能够方便订阅。

2.3K10

JavaScript 中异步:Event Loop 及其他

; }, 100); console.log("C"); 先后顺序是 A、C、B,因为第二个参数作用是指定延迟秒数,这段代码只有一个 setTimeout,所以不会让人迷惑。...对类似程序解释通常是由 setTimeout 设置一个定时器,指定毫秒数后调用回调函数。然而,它执行机制并不是这么简单。...实际上,setTimeout 作用是指定秒数之后,得到机会时,将 callback 放入 Event Loop Queue。...Runtime(整个宿主环境)并不是单线程;而且,几乎所有的异步任务都是并发,例如多个 Job Queue、Ajax、Timer、I/O(Node)等等。...至于它与主页面是否运行在同一线程,取决于浏览器实现(目前是同一线程)。

64740

杨老师课堂之Jquery筛选,事件,效果,Ajax,javascript跨域)

返回值:Booleanis(expr|obj|ele|fn),根据选择器、DOM元素或 jQuery 对象来检测匹配元素集合,如果其中至少有一个元素符合这个给定表达式就返回true。...: 1,前者从当前元素开始匹配寻找,后者从父元素开始匹配寻找; 2,前者逐级向上查找,直到发现匹配元素后就停止了,后者一直向上查找直到根元素,然后把这些元素放进一个临时集合中,再用给定选择器表达式去过滤...•三种预定速度之一字符串(“slow”,”normal”,or “fast”)或表示动画时长秒数值 hide([speed,[easing],[fn]]),隐藏显示元素 toggle([speed...speed:三种预定速度之一字符串("slow","normal",or "fast")或表示动画时长秒数值(如:1000) •opacity:一个0至1之间表示透明度数字。...函数 必须在jQuery对象上触发函数,发送ajax请求 load(url, [data], [callback])载入远程 HTML 文件代码并插入至 DOM 中 •url:待装入 HTML

8.2K20

JavaScript 学习(2)

(6)弹窗 可以JavaScript中创建三种消息框:警告框,确认框,提示框。 // 警告框 window.alert(" sometext "); // 确认框。...window.prompt(" sometext ", "default_value"); (7)计时事件 通过使用JavaScript,我们有能力做到一个设定时间间隔之后执行代码...JavaScript中使用计时事件是很容易,两个关键方法是: setInterval(); // 间隔指定秒数不停执行指定代码 setTimeout(); // 暂停指定秒数后执行指定代码...中,可以使用document.cookie 属性来创建,读取,删除cookies。...所有这些框架都提供针对常见 JavaScript任务函数,包括动画、DOM操作、以及AJAX处理。 JQuery目前最受欢迎JavaScript框架。

52920

关于ajax学习笔记

Ajax应用中信息是通过XML数据或者字符串浏览器和服务器之间传递(json字符串居多) 浏览器端通过XMLHttpRequest对象responseXMl属性,得到服务器端响应XML数据...二、ajax 执行过程 创建XMLHttpRequest对象,也就是创建一个异步调用对象 创建一个新HTTP请求,并指定该HTTP请求方法、URL及验证信息 设置响应HTTP请求状态变化函数 发送...HTTP请求 获取异步调用返回数据 使用JavaScript和DOM实现局部刷新 基本示例: //创建 XMLHttpRequest 对象 var ajax = new XMLHttpRequest(...所以,如果想在函数,向全局暴露顶层变量,只需要把顶层变量设置为window对象属性。 越是大项目,越需要让全局变量越少越好。这是为了防止不同工程师之间程序,命名冲突。..._JSONtoURLparams(json)); } } })(); 五、关于ajax缓存问题 当Ajax第一次发送请求后,会把请求URL和返回响应结果保存在缓存,当下一次调用

1.8K20

使用Python分析瑞幸和星巴克全国门店分布关系

2、瑞幸门店选址集中星巴克周边,数据显示方圆500米范围,全国平均每个星巴克门店周边有0.6个瑞幸门店。 准备阶段 此次分析任务用到工具有下秒数据机器人、Python、shapely。...下秒数据机器人是一个集成数据集、数据清洗、数据分析、数据可视化及看板搭建云数据平台,这次分析用到星巴克和瑞幸门店数据集都存放在下秒数据机器人。...size=1&page=1", headers = headers) print(response.json()) 搭建分析看板 在下秒数据机器人上搭建看板比较简单,首先创建流程任务,并选择星巴克和瑞幸两个数据视图...然后创建看板,编辑设计图表,和我们一般BI软件上操作相似。 这里有十几种图表形式,基本可以满足大部分可视化场景。...数据和代码地址: http://nexadata.cn/mobileSetMessage

35950

java random函数原理_详解JAVA中Random()函数用法

该范围(近似)均匀分布。...我们可以构造Random对象时候指定种子(这里指定种子有何作用,请接着往下看),如:Random r1 = new Random(20); 或者默认当前系统时间秒数作为种子数:Random r1...= new Random(); 需要说明是:你创建一个Random对象时候可以给定任意一个合法种子数,种子数只是随机算法起源数字,和生成随机数区间没有任何关系。...3 0 6 6 7 8 1 4 * */ // 案例3 // 没带参数构造函数生成Random对象种子缺省是当前系统时间秒数。...)随机整数序列”); for (int i = 0; i System.out.print(r3.nextInt(10)+” “); } /** * 输出结果为: * * 使用种子缺省是当前系统时间秒数

1K10

为什么不建议使用Date,而是使用Java8新时间和日期API?

Java 8:新时间和日期API Java 8之前,所有关于时间和日期API都存在各种使用方面的缺陷,因此建议使用新时间和日期API,分别从旧时间和日期API缺点以及解决方法、Java 8...多并发情况下使用 SimpleDateFormat 需注意。 SimpleDateFormat 除了 format 是线程不安全以外,parse 方法也是线程不安全。...// 创建Instant对象 Instant instant = Instant.now(); // 获取秒数 long currentSecond = instant.getEpochSecond()...lastDayOfYear 返回本年最后一天 lastInMonth 返回同一个月中最后一个星期几 next / previous 返回后一个/前一个给定星期几 nextOrSame / previousOrSame...Instant 精确度更高,可以精确到纳秒级。 Duration 可以便捷得到时间段天数、小时数等。 LocalDateTime 能够快速地获取年、月、日、下一月等。

1.9K30

【Python入门第六讲】贴近生活数据类型 | 数字

随机数生成方法:1. random()返回一个位于 [0.0, 1.0) 范围随机浮点数。...然后,divmod(remainder, 60) 用于计算余下秒数中包含分钟数和最终秒数。最后,使用字符串格式化将小时、分钟和秒格式化为两位数,并用冒号分隔。...本书前面编写程序中都只包含Python代码,但随着程序越来越大、越来越复杂,就应在其中添加说明,对你解决问题方法进行大致阐述。 注释让你能够使用自然语言程序中添加说明。...该编写什么样注释编写注释主要目的是阐述代码要做什么,以及是如何做开发项目期间,你对各个部分如何协同工作了如指掌,但过段时间后,有些细节你可能不记得了。...作为新手,最值得养成习惯之一是,代码中编写清晰、简洁注释。如果不确定是否要编写注释,就问问自己,找到合理解决方案前,是否考虑了多个解决方案。

17311
领券